What do you get when you mix a pouty quarterback with a demanding, pass-happy offensive coordinator? You get an even bigger mess in Chicago. But wait, there's more! From ESPN.com:

The Chicago Bears hired Mike Martz as their offensive coordinator on Monday, the team confirmed. Martz interviewed with the Bears on Friday then traveled to Nashville, Tenn., to speak with Bears quarterback Jay Cutler. Martz, working for the NFL Network, had criticized Cutler's comportment after the quarterback threw four interceptions in a season-opening loss at Green Bay.
